Weekend Portfolio

Soham Gupta
New Town Rajarhat

Thumb_soham_gupta_new-town-rajarhat_-9-jpg

India’s showpiece township, Rajarhat was developed in the twilight years of communist rule in West Bengal. Billed by most as the face of a resurgent Bengal, the township is actually a façade for injustices unknown to many; the place seems to resonate with the cries of the disadvantaged ...

Weekend Portfolio

Matteo Trentanove
Rice and Rain

Thumb_011-jpg

Cambodia, Vietnam and Laos. A selection of photographs taken during a trip to the states of Indochina. These images have accompanied me throughout my journey, from the muddy streets of Cambodia, to the chaotic cities in Vietnam and the sultry green rice paddies in Laos.
